As I glanced at your initial blogs and the meeting minutes I saw that people discussed having "user's group" sessions.  Some that may be of interest in our are are

1.  infinite campus,  2.  Reading programs, 3.  Curriculular models, 4. Math programs

Are these issues that can be handled at a PLACES meeting--or should small sessions be set up that would have specific focus?  COuld DL serve a role so that a very short meeting could be held and people could share issues and solutions and maybe plan together for shared resources?  For example,  the Infinite campus group could meet and one person knows how to do the more complex reports and can teach that to others.  The reading group could meet and could decide to share expenses to bring a trainer to the region. 

Our current structures haven't been able to give much time for this sort of specific needs.

Does anyone want to see that type of specific mini-meetings started?
